For the Base
|
| Amount | Ingredient |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| 2 cups | all-purpose flour | sifted for light texture |
| 1 teaspoon | baking soda | helps the bread rise |
| 1 teaspoon | baking powder | provides additional leavening |
| 1 teaspoon | cinnamon | adds warmth |
| 1/2 teaspoon | nutmeg | enhances flavor depth |
| 1/2 teaspoon | salt | enhances overall flavor |
Wet Ingredients
| Amount | Ingredient |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| 1 cup | mashed bananas | ripe, for sweetness |
| 1 cup | grated carrots | adds moisture |
| 1/2 cup | sugar | adds sweetness |
| 1/2 cup | brown sugar | adds moisture and depth |
| 1/2 cup | vegetable oil | keeps the bread moist |
| 2 large | eggs | binds the ingredients |
| 1 teaspoon | vanilla extract | enhances flavor |
Preparation Methods
Grating Carrots: Use a box grater to achieve uniformly shredded carrots. This ensures even distribution throughout the bread, contributing to its moist texture. Opt for the side with the smaller holes for a finer shred.
Mashing Bananas: Use a fork or potato masher to mash bananas until smooth. This technique ensures the bananas integrate well into the batter, providing moisture and sweetness.
Layering Flavors: Carefully add spices in the precise order to maximize their impact. Start with cinnamon, followed by nutmeg to build the flavor profile gradually.

Step 1: Prepare Ingredients

Gather all ingredients and equipment.
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
Grease a 9x5 inch loaf pan with butter or oil.
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for best results.

Step 2: Mix Dry Ingredients

In a medium-sized b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t.
Ensure the mixture is lump-free and well-combined.
This step ensures even distribution of leavening agents and spices.
Set the dry mixture aside until needed.

Step 3: Combine Wet Ingredients

In a large mixing bowl, combine mashed bananas, grated carrots, sugar, brown sugar, vegetable oil, eggs, and vanilla extract.
Whisk until smooth and the sugar is dissolved.
Ensure the mixture is homogenous for even baking.
The mixture should be slightly thick but pourable.

Step 4: Incorporate Dry Ingredients

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ring gently.
Use a spatula to fold the ingredients together until just combined.
Avoid over-mixing to prevent a dense texture.
The batter should be thick but smooth.

Step 5: Transfer Batter to Pan

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an.
Use the spatula to smooth the top evenly.
Ensure the batter is evenly distributed for uniform baking.
Tap the pan lightly on the counter to remove air bubbles.
Step 6: Bake the Bread

Place the loaf pan in the preheated oven on the center rack.
Bake for 60 minutes, checking for doneness with a toothpick.
The bread is done when the toothpick comes out clean or with a few crumbs.
Avoid opening the oven door too often to prevent temperature fluctuations.
Step 7: Cool the Bread

Remove the loaf pan from the oven once baked.
Let it cool in the pan for 10 minutes.
Transfer the bread to a wire rack to cool completely.
Cooling ensures the bread sets properly and doesn't crumble.
Step 8: Slice and Serve

Once the bread is completely cool, use a serrated knife to slice it.
Cut into even slices to ensure uniform serving sizes.
Serve the sliced bread on a platter or individual plates.
Enjoy plain or with a spread of your choice.
Critical Timing and Temperature Guide
Baking Time: Bake at 350°F (175°C) for exactly 60 minutes. Check for doneness using a toothpick; it should come out clean. Avoid opening the oven door frequently.
Cooling: Allow the bread to cool in the pan for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ack. This prevents it from becoming soggy or breaking apart.
Ingredient Temperature: Ensure all wet ingredients are at room temperature to promote even mixing and a smooth batter.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
• Texture Too Dense: This is often caused by over-mixing. Stir just until combined to maintain a light texture.
• Flavors Unbalanced: Ensure proper measuring of spices and sugars to maintain balance. Too much nutmeg can overpower other flavors.
• Undercooked Center: Check your oven temperature accuracy and bake longer if necessary. A toothpick test is crucial.
• Crumbly Texture: Overbaking can lead to dryness. Keep a close eye during the final minutes of baking.
• Sticking to Pan: Always grease the pan thoroughly, or use parchment paper for easy removal.

Frequently Asked Questions
What's the most common mistake people make when preparing Carrot Cake Banana Bread? Overmixing the batter, which leads to a dense texture.
Can I freeze Carrot Cake Banana Bread? Yes, wrap it tightly in plastic wrap and foil before freezing to preserve freshness.
What can I substitute for vegetable oil? Applesauce or melted coconut oil can be used as healthier alternatives.
How can I make it more nutritious? Adding seeds like chia or flax can boost fiber and nutrient content.
Can I add nuts or dried fruit? Absolutely! Walnuts or raisins are excellent additions for extra texture and flavor.
How do I ensure even baking? Ensure your oven is preheated and use an oven thermometer for accuracy.
Why is my bread dry? This could be due to overbaking or incorrect ingredient proportions. Ensure accurate measurements.
